    Abstract: The present invention relates to a method for forming a package by moulding a cardboard blank in such a manner that a margin area (2) of the blank, surrounding a middle portion (1) of the blank, is bent upwards to form side walls of the package while the middle portion forms a bottom of the package. The cardboard blank prior to moulding is provided with at least one area (4) of reduced bending stiffness being located in a transition zone (3) between the side walls and the bottom. The package is moulded from the blank so that the at least one area (4) of reduced bending stiffness is located in the bended areas between the side walls and the bottom and extend in the running direction of the bend. The invention further relates to a package and a package blank that can be used for forming said package.

    Abstract: A receptacle is formed by folding a single sheet metal blank to define a floor, a front wall, a rear wall, and two side walls. The walls are joined to one another at each corner of two adjacent walls by providing a mounting tab foldable relative to one of the wall and a tongue on the other wall to receive and retain the mounting tab by interlocking connection of mating connections. Apertures for hooking the receptacle on a wall are located in the rear wall in alignment with corresponding apertures in the mounting tabs at the rear for increased strength. Each mounting tab includes a first portion which interlocks with the tongue and a second portion which is considerably longer than the first portion to redirect forces which might otherwise tend to urge the tongues to release the mounting tabs therefrom.

    Abstract: A sheet of material (21, 61, 81) formed for control bending along a bend line (23, 63) while maintaining a continuous web of material (26) across the bend line (23, 63). The sheet has at least one groove (22, 62, 82) formed therein with a central groove portion (24, 64, 84) extending in the direction of and positioned proximate to a desired bend line (23, 63). The groove is formed with a continuous web of material (26) at a bottom of the groove (22, 62, 82) and has a configuration defining at least one bending strap (27, 67) extending across the bending line (23, 63) at the end of the groove with a centerline (28) of the bending strap (27, 67) oriented obliquely across the bend line (23, 63) so that a balancing of the forces during bending of the web along the central portion (24, 64, 84) of the grooves and bending of the oblique bending strap occur and control the location of bending of the sheet.

    Abstract: A mailing or shipping container, made of corrugated cardboard, is formed from a single scored piece of corrugated cardboard that when folded provides multiple layers of support at the corners of the box providing extra strength for protection against crushing. The container is constructed so as to permit folding in such a way as to be self locking and has pressure sensitive adhesive means applied to interior surfaces for sealing the container when folded. The mailing or shipping container has added layers of cardboard at the rear corners and added layers of cardboard at the front corners to provided increased protection from crushing, depending on the aspect ratio of the final assembled container. All layers are foldably deployed and implemented from a single sheet blank of substantially rectangular corrugated cardboard, by defining suitable scores and cuts in the blank material.
